Jack is a 22 year old skateboarder from Alexandria, VA who’s been skating for 8 years. He has 4 siblings and has taught 2 of them how to skate from the very beginning. He’s helped them with everything from taking their first pushes and going down their first ramp, to filming their best tricks and pushing their limits at skateparks and skate spots in the streets of DC. Jack grew up skating in central Florida at a wide variety of different kinds of skateparks with everything from big transition ramps, bowls, half pipes and vert, to street-style parks with ledges, rails, boxes and benches. He moved to Alexandria when he was 17 where he started to skate more street spots and plazas like Freedom Plaza and Love Park. Over the last 8 years he’s skated almost any kind of surface or terrain you can think of, and he’s always looking for something new and different to skate. Jack considers himself to be somewhat of a perfectionist and is very thorough and analytical in the way he skates and learns new tricks. He’s also very slow and methodical in the way he teaches others, and likes to make sure things are done the right way and that the person he’s teaching fully understands every aspect of what they’re doing. He believes that one of the best ways to stay safe while skating and avoid injury is to be able to understand exactly what your body and board are doing (and why) at any given moment, and even predict what could possibly go wrong so you can know how to prevent it before it happens. Jack loves skating with and teaching people of all different ages and skill levels, and loves to be challenged and pushed more and more every day.
